Best Cameras for Property Photography

Property photography is a crucial part of the industry. Buyers often start their hunt online, and the pictures you display can make a big impact. In this post, we shall explore the greatest cameras for property photography and share some insight on how to get the best shots.

Choosing the correct camera is essential for real estate photography. Excellent-quality photos can attract prospective clients to a property site. Mirrorless cameras are popular among experienced real estate photographers, providing a high image quality, wide dynamic range, and the power to use varied lenses.

Brands like the Nikon D850, Canon 5D Mark IV, and Sony a7 III have been industry standards, offering superb image quality and a large dynamic range. However, budding real estate photographers may find these models a bit costly. In this case, the Canon EOS Rebel T7i, Nikon D3500, or Sony a6000 can be cheaper, yet still offer exceptional image quality.

Employing a wide-angle lens is mandatory in real estate photography. It allows you to grab more of the room in a single shot, making spaces look larger. Taking advantage of a tripod is also very crucial, particularly in low-light conditions.

Furthermore, property photography isn't just about owning the proper equipment, it's also about knowing how to handle it. A variety of techniques may be applied to optimize the shots. For example, HDR (High Dynamic Range) photography can help in balancing the light in a room, while bracketing shots can allow for enhanced editing in post-production.

Another tip is to always make sure to declutter the space before shooting. Straightforward things like removing personal items or rearranging furniture may make a big difference. Furthermore, it's important to remember the objective of real estate photography is to emphasize the property, not the decoration inside it.

In conclusion, always make sure to shoot from the right angle. Shoot from a corner to capture more of the room, and try to maintain the camera straight to steer clear from distortions. This will greatly enhance the appeal of your property photos.
